Output 9817940986d1e2e85b8f340488ea3ba23c50dfbea4e0053429de16a4ecb78b05:0

value
39886324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66562cdc72d611fd4001989520ab334f14913812 OP_EQUAL
address
MHEGPZHWsCKuNxss4uw4KvqD7nWJcN6gmq
transaction
9817940986d1e2e85b8f340488ea3ba23c50dfbea4e0053429de16a4ecb78b05
spent
true